When developing a property landscape, the most essential step is to put an intend on paper. Landscaping Company. Establishing a master plan will conserve you time and cash and is most likely to result in an effective style. A plan of attack is developed via the 'style process': a detailed technique that thinks about the environmental problems, your needs, and the aspects and concepts of design


The five actions of the style procedure include: 1) conducting a site inventory and evaluation, 2) identifying your needs, 3) developing practical representations, 4) developing theoretical design strategies, and 5) attracting a final layout plan - https://www.pageorama.com/?p=mflandscap3. The very first three steps establish the aesthetic, functional, and horticultural requirements for the design. The last two steps after that use those needs to the production of the last landscape strategy


This is a crucial step for both plant choice and placement and finding household activities and functions. It is necessary since the exact same climate conditions that affect the plantstemperature, moisture, rain, wind, and sunlightalso affect you, the customer. The following step is to make a checklist of your requirements and desiresthis helps you determine how your yard and landscape will certainly be made use of.

The functional representation is after that used to situate the activity areas on the website and from this layout a theoretical strategy is established. The last step is a last layout that includes all the hardscape and planting details that are needed for installation. Throughout the layout process there are 10 crucial points to think about: for plant selection and activity area by considering what you want and require to assist establish shapes and organize spaces by designating task locations and relating to elements for both the environment and the user by making use of massing and layering strategies such as change areas and prime focus in the materials, the shades, and the surface textures for the growth and maintenance of plants by utilizing lasting layout practices An extensive inventory and evaluation of the website is very important to determine the environmental conditions for plant development and the very best use the site.




It is always best to make use of plants that will certainly thrive in the existing soil. Where plants expand well, keep in mind the soil problems and make use of plants with similar expanding requirements.


Topography and drain should likewise be kept in mind and all drain troubles fixed in the recommended design. A great design will relocate water away from the home and re-route it to various other areas of the lawn. Environment worries start with temperature level: plants should be able to make it through the ordinary high and, most importantly, the typical low temperature levels for the region.


Sun/shade patterns, the amount and length of direct exposure to sun or shade (Figure 1), produce microclimates (sometimes called microhabitats). Recording website conditions and existing plant life on a base map will certainly expose the place of microclimates in the backyard. Plants typically fall under 1 or 2 of 4 microclimate categories-full sun, partial color, color, and deep color.

Number 1. Sun and color patterns. Credit History: Gail Hansen, UF/IFAS It is necessary to keep in mind all the existing problems on an accurate base map when doing the website inventory (Figure 2). Utilities such as power lines, sewage-disposal tanks, underground energies and roof covering overhangs establish plant place. Use a surveyor's plat of your home for the boundaries and place of your home.


Many individuals locate it helpful to look in horticulture publications and books for concepts. This is an excellent begin, however be conscious that the gardens in the pictures were chosen because they are exceptional examples. Take a look at the images with a vital eye to collect ideas that you can adapt to your enthusiasm level, your budget and your site.

Determine if you wish to open your backyard, shut your backyard, or a little of both, to these views. To put it simply, do you desire the garden to enclose the room around you and connect primarily click here for more to the house, or do you want the garden to open sights and look outward, connecting to the surroundings? This will certainly give you a starting indicate think of a theme.

This is called "feeling of place", which suggests it fits with the surroundings. There are both type themes and style themes. Every yard ought to have a type motif, yet not all gardens have a design motif. In truth, lots of household yards have no specific design other than to mix with your home by repeating information from the architecture such as materials, shade, and form.


In a type theme the organization and shape of the areas in the backyard is based either on the form of your house, the form of the areas between your home and the residential or commercial property boundaries, or a preferred form of the home owner. The form style identifies the form and organization (the format) of the spaces and the links in between them.


Design is usually the key source of a motif, but motifs can likewise stand for a time, a society, a place, or a sensation, such as tranquility or calmness. Landscaping Company. The benefit to making use of a traditional style theme is the established collection of types and elements have actually traditionally worked well together and sustained the examination of time
